本技术涉及无线通信,尤其涉及一种任务安全调度方法、装置、设备、存储介质及计算机程序产品。
背景技术:
1、随着移动通信技术的快速发展,5g通信技术已经进入产业化阶段,在工业、农业、医疗、国防等各领域广泛应用。在一些场景中往往会应用5g无线通信系统以满足实际的场景业务需求,但是由于无线通信的开放性和广播性,使得无线通信系统在运营过程中存在有被附近恶意攻击者窃听,使得无线通信系统中隐私数据被泄露的风险。而窃听攻击具有隐蔽性,不会影响无线通信系统的正常运作,故难以对窃听攻击进行检测,因此,当前传统无线通信系统存在有较大的安全风险。
技术实现思路
1、本技术的主要目的在于提供了一种任务安全调度方法、装置、设备、存储介质及计算机程序产品,旨在解决当前传统无线通信系统存在有较大的安全风险的技术问题。
2、为实现上述目的,本技术提供了一种任务安全调度方法,所述方法包括以下步骤:
3、应用于无线通信系统,所述通信任务安全调度方法包括:
4、对于所述无线通信系统中的任意一个终端设备,获取所述终端设备在当前时隙下的第一局部调度条件;
5、基于所述第一局部调度条件生成所述终端设备的第一目标任务动作,其中,所述第一目标任务动作满足所述无线通信系统的目标约束条件,所述目标约束条件包括所述终端设备的发射功率约束条件,所述发射功率约束条件用于约束所述终端设备的最小发射功率。
6、可选地,所述第一局部调度条件包括所述终端设备与通信目标之间的合法信道增益,以及所述通信目标的本地噪声功率,在所述基于所述第一局部调度条件生成所述终端设备的第一目标任务动作的步骤之前,所述方法包括:
7、基于所述合法信道增益和所述本地噪声功率生成所述终端设备与通信目标之间的合法上行传输速率;
8、根据所述合法上行传输速率与预设窃听上行传输速率之间的差确定所述终端设备与通信目标之间的保密传输速率;
9、基于所述保密传输速率、预设保密传输性能需求以及所述预设窃听上行传输速率中窃听信道增益的分布规律,生成所述发射功率约束条件。
10、可选地,所述基于所述第一局部调度条件生成所述终端设备的第一目标任务动作的步骤包括:
11、将所述第一局部调度条件输入至所述终端设备的任务安全调度模型,生成满足所述目标约束条件的第一备选任务动作内容以及各所述第一备选任务动作内容的第一概率分布;
12、基于所述第一概率分布从各所述第一备选任务动作内容中选择第一目标任务动作。
13、可选地,在所述将所述第一局部调度条件输入至所述终端设备的任务安全调度模型的步骤之前,所述方法包括:
14、在训练环境下生成所述任务安全调度模型的训练样本集;
15、基于所述训练样本集对所述任务安全调度模型进行训练。
16、可选地,所述在训练环境下生成所述任务安全调度模型的训练样本集的步骤包括:
17、在所述无线通信系统的任意一次训练任务调度过程中,对于所述训练任务调度过程中的相关终端设备,获取所述相关终端设备的第二局部调度条件;
18、将所述第二局部调度条件输入至所述任务安全调度模型,生成各第二备选任务动作内容以及各所述第二备选任务动作内容的第二概率分布;
19、基于探索噪声更新各所述第二备选任务动作内容的第二概率分布的得到各所述第二备选任务动作内容的新第二概率分布;
20、基于所述新第二概率分布从各所述第二备选任务动作内容中选择第二目标任务动作;
21、确定所述相关终端设备执行所述第二目标任务动作的局部奖励,以及所述相关终端设备执行所述第二目标任务动作后形成的下一第二局部调度条件;
22、将所述第二局部调度条件、所述第二目标任务动作、所述局部奖励以及所述下一第二局部调度条件构建为所述训练样本集中的一个训练样本。
23、可选地,所述任务安全调度模型配置有评价模型,所述基于所述训练样本集对所述任务安全调度模型进行训练的步骤包括:
24、对于所述无线通信系统中的任意一个终端设备,基于所述无线通信系统中除所述终端设备以外的其他终端设备的局部奖励,确定所述终端设备对各所述其他终端设备的注意力权重;
25、根据所述训练样本集中与所述其他终端设备相关的第一目标训练样本以及各所述注意力权重,生成各所述其他终端设备对所述终端设备的影响参数;
26、根据所述训练样本集中与所述终端设备相关的第二目标训练样本以及所述影响参数,构建所述终端设备在所述评价模型的q值函数;
27、基于所述无线通信系统中各终端设备的q值函数构建所述评价模型的损失函数;
28、以最小化所述损失函数的结果为目标更新所述评价模型;
29、将更新完成后所述评价模型的q值函数作为目标q值函数;
30、基于所述目标q值函数构建所述任务安全调度模型的目标函数;
31、以最大化所述目标函数的结果为目标更新所述任务安全调度模型。
32、此外,为实现上述目的,本技术还提出一种任务安全调度装置,应用于无线通信系统,所述任务安全调度装置包括:
33、获取模块,用于对于所述无线通信系统中的任意一个终端设备,获取所述终端设备在当前时隙下的第一局部调度条件;
34、调度模块,用于基于所述第一局部调度条件生成所述终端设备的第一目标任务动作,其中,所述第一目标任务动作满足所述无线通信系统的目标约束条件,所述目标约束条件包括所述终端设备的发射功率约束条件,所述发射功率约束条件用于约束所述终端设备的最小发射功率。
35、此外,为实现上述目的,本技术还提出一种任务安全调度设备,所述设备包括:存储器、处理器及存储在所述存储器上并可在所述处理器上运行的任务安全调度程序,所述任务安全调度程序配置为实现如上文所述的任务安全调度方法的步骤。
36、此外,为实现上述目的,本技术还提出一种存储介质,所述存储介质上存储有任务安全调度程序,所述任务安全调度程序被处理器执行时实现如上文所述的任务安全调度方法的步骤。
37、此外,为实现上述目的,本技术还提供一种计算机程序产品,所述计算机程序产品包括任务安全调度程序,所述任务安全调度程序被处理器执行时实现如上文所述的任务安全调度方法的步骤。
38、本技术实施例提出一种任务安全调度方法、装置、设备、介质及产品。在本技术实施例中,对于所述无线通信系统中的任意一个终端设备,获取所述终端设备在当前时隙下的第一局部调度条件;基于所述第一局部调度条件生成所述终端设备的第一目标任务动作,其中,所述第一目标任务动作满足所述无线通信系统的目标约束条件,所述目标约束条件包括所述终端设备的发射功率约束条件,所述发射功率约束条件用于约束所述终端设备的最小发射功率。也即对于通过终端设的第一局部调度条件生成终端设备的第一目标任务动作,将受到目标约束条件中发射功率约束条件的约束,从限制终端设备的最小发射功率,保证无线通信场景下合法上行链路传输速率与窃听上行传输速率之间具有一定的差值,也即保证无线通信系统中数据传输的安全性能。
1.一种任务安全调度方法,其特征在于,应用于无线通信系统,所述通信任务安全调度方法包括:
2.如权利要求1所述的任务安全调度方法,其特征在于,所述第一局部调度条件包括所述终端设备与通信目标之间的合法信道增益,以及所述通信目标的本地噪声功率,在所述基于所述第一局部调度条件生成所述终端设备的第一目标任务动作的步骤之前,所述方法包括:
3.如权利要求1所述的任务安全调度方法,其特征在于,所述基于所述第一局部调度条件生成所述终端设备的第一目标任务动作的步骤包括:
4.如权利要求3所述的任务安全调度方法,其特征在于,在所述将所述第一局部调度条件输入至所述终端设备的任务安全调度模型的步骤之前,所述方法包括:
5.如权利要求4所述的任务安全调度方法,其特征在于,所述在训练环境下生成所述任务安全调度模型的训练样本集的步骤包括:
6.如权利要求4所述的任务安全调度方法,其特征在于,所述任务安全调度模型配置有评价模型,所述基于所述训练样本集对所述任务安全调度模型进行训练的步骤包括:
7.一种任务安全调度装置,其特征在于,应用于无线通信系统,所述任务安全调度装置包括:
8.一种任务安全调度设备,其特征在于,所述设备包括:存储器、处理器及存储在所述存储器上并可在所述处理器上运行的任务安全调度程序,所述任务安全调度程序配置为实现如权利要求1至6中任一项所述的任务安全调度方法的步骤。
9.一种存储介质,其特征在于,所述存储介质上存储有任务安全调度程序,所述任务安全调度程序被处理器执行时实现如权利要求1至6中任一项所述的任务安全调度方法的步骤。
10.一种计算机程序产品,其特征在于,所述计算机程序产品包括任务安全调度程序,所述任务安全调度程序被处理器执行时实现如权利要求1至6中任一项所述的任务安全调度方法的步骤。
